Transaction 75f15574c93fa66038a1d44512e3fa14ac10e8d2cd42450d326b2ff199c78e7c

1 Input
2 Outputs
  • 75f15574c93fa66038a1d44512e3fa14ac10e8d2cd42450d326b2ff199c78e7c:0
  • value  61585296
    address  3FYmULvL98dWWkwY89BkGTsp8ZCQVfoQEB
  • 75f15574c93fa66038a1d44512e3fa14ac10e8d2cd42450d326b2ff199c78e7c:1
  • value  1679780
    address  1HVkrwWYGbUXzn8Le5GS3KUNEDkUmN366m